Blažkov
Blažkov is a municipality and village in Žďár nad Sázavou District in the Vysočina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 300 inhabitants.

Blažkov lies approximately 21 kilometres (13 mi) south-east of Žďár nad Sázavou, 45 km (28 mi) east of Jihlava, and 145 km (90 mi) south-east of Prague.
Administrative parts
The village of Dolní Rozsíčka is an administrative part of Blažkov.
